Yahoo mail is so slow
Yahoo mail is so so so slow on my computer. I've been using my college email address instead (gmail) because it works so much better. However, now that I am about to graduate I have been using my yahoo email more - but it's just so frustrating how glitchy and slow it is. I really do not want to have to get an entire new email address (I would definitely use gmail if I made a new one) but if this isn't fixed soon I'm not going to have a choice.

Please try clearing cookies, cache, history, and footprints. To do so, please go to https://help.yahoo.com/kb/new-mail-for-desktop/sln27197.html
Also, please make sure to update your browser and if the problem still persists try to access Yahoo Mail in another browser.
